BBQ Stingray ;D Smile May 30, 2013   
Share on TwitterShare on Facebook
Categories : Singaporean | Chinese | Hawker Centre | Seafood | Zi Char

Had tried other stalls’ stingray before the last few times we ate at 85 bedok and this stall is our final choice for stingray for its taste and freshness.

However the standard that day drops as the stingray is not that nicely grilled. It is a little over grilled which made it slightly dry and some of the fresh sweetness is lost.

Could taste that the stingray is still fresh as usual though ^^

 
The chili is also vital to a stingray dish and we chose this stall partly also because of the nice belachan chili.

It may be a little too spicy but the chili is not too salty and it makes the stingray dish more appetizing

It is fragrant and the amount of chili is just nice, spread evenly on the top of the stingray.

The portion has shrinked over the years but it is still a reasonable size ;D

Have tried other stall’s where their chili is too salty or the stingray is not fresh, so I would recommend this stall out of the others at 85 bedok lol

Soup Ba Chor Mee ;D Smile May 30, 2013   
Share on TwitterShare on Facebook
Categories : Singaporean Chinese | Hawker Centre | Noodles

Would definitely order this bar chor mee everytime I eat at 85 bedok ;D

It is famous for its uniqueness of soup minced meat noodle. Normally there’s only the dried one but they have the soup one here.

Consumers do have to be careful not to go to the wrong stall as one stall also sells the soup one, and also the dried one.

Original one would be the stall that sells ONLY the soup bar chor mee.

 
We placed our order and they delivered to our table.
The noodle is the thin round noodles. There is the yellow noodles taste but it is not rejecting when it goes with the soup base.

The soup base is fragrant, plain and simple. The taste is just right and not overly flavoured.

It has the fresh sweetness from the minced meat and other ingredients used to brew the soup base ;D

It is different from the soup of other noodles like the fishball noodles soup base. It is thicker lol

 
It is served in a simple way too, just noodles in soup, with a few pieces of meatballs.

The meatball is nice and fresh, although there is a slight fishy taste.

Would recommend this dish, a must try when eating at 85 bedok.
